How do licenses work?

Licenses define how a 3D model can be used, shared, modified, or sold. At ResinGuild, we provide clear licensing options to protect both creators and users.


1. What Is a License?

  • A license is a legal agreement between the creator and the user.

  • It specifies what can and cannot be done with the 3D model.

  • Without a license, copyright law restricts any use beyond personal viewing.

2. Types of Licenses on ResinGuild

  • Personal License

    • For non-commercial, personal use only.

    • Redistribution or resale is not allowed.

  • Commercial License

    • Allows selling printed versions of the model.

    • Redistribution of the digital file is prohibited.

  • Restricted Distribution License

    • Allows sharing under specific conditions set by the creator.

    • May prohibit resale or modifications.

  • Creative Commons Licenses

    • CC BY: Use, modify, and distribute with attribution.

    • CC BY-NC: Same as above, but non-commercial only.

    • CC BY-ND: Share without modifications, with attribution.

    • CC BY-SA: Modify and share under the same license.

3. How to Choose the Right License

  • For Creators: Select a license that aligns with your business goals and the level of control you want over your models.

  • For Buyers: Always check the license before using a model to avoid violations.


4. What Happens If You Violate a License?

  • Unauthorized use may result in content removal and account suspension.

  • Legal action may be taken in cases of significant infringement.

5. How to Report License Violations

  • If you find that a model is being used against its license terms, report it to ResinGuild support.

  • Provide:

    • A link to the infringing content.

    • Proof of the license agreement.

    • Details of the violation.
